CONTROLLED-RELEASE TABLET OF IBUPROFEN AND METHOD FOR PREPARING SAME

An ibuprofen controlled-release tablet and a method for preparing same are provided. The controlled-release tablet is composed of a drug-containing immediate-release layer and a drug-containing sustained-release layer, wherein a mass of ibuprofen in the drug-containing sustained-release layer is greater than a mass of ibuprofen in the drug-containing immediate-release layer, and a ratio of the mass of the ibuprofen in the drug-containing sustained-release layer to the mass of the ibuprofen in the drug-containing immediate-release layer is ≤7. The tablet of the present disclosure has an effective analgesic effect for 24 h after administration.

Use of chlorogenic acid in preparation of drug for treating chordoma

A drug that contains chlorogenic acid is effective in treating chordoma. When administered to a patient in need thereof, chlorogenic acid can significantly inhibit the proliferation of chordoma cells, reduce the expression level of multi-drug resistance gene MDR1 of chordoma cells, reverse the multi-drug resistance of chordoma cells, and effectively treat chordoma disease.

Pharmaceutical resinate compositions and methods of making and using thereof

Disclosed herein Eire pharmaceutical compositions having a mixture of at least one active agent, an ion exchange resin, a binder, and a matrix material such that the composition, when administered to a patient in need thereof, provides the patient with a therapeutic effect for at least about 8 hours and related methods. Also disclosed herein are pharmaceutical compositions having a mixture of a drug susceptible to abuse, a non-opioid analgesic and an ion exchange resin, the composition further including at least one gelling agent and related methods.

Formulations Of Apremilast

Provided herein are oral dosage forms comprising a) a core tablet comprising (i) a drug layer comprising apremilast and hypromellose acetate succinate (HPMCAS) in an amorphous solid dispersion; and (ii) a swellable layer comprising one or more swellable polymers; and b) a coating layer disposed on the core tablet, wherein the oral dosage form surface comprises at least one drug release orifice. The disclosed oral dosage forms provide once-a-day dosing of apremilast and are suitable for treating diseases or disorders ameliorated by inhibiting phosphodiesterase subtype IV (PDE4).
